Output 508e850403c35e17f54fb1159a803c055cf6f7ab3169eefd351d9d5d88a56c73:8

value
7613573
script pubkey
OP_0 OP_PUSHBYTES_20 c24b4609710c567129885d95a0125b39b885e8db
address
bc1qcf95vzt3p3t8z2vgtk26qyjm8xugt6xmv743qp
transaction
508e850403c35e17f54fb1159a803c055cf6f7ab3169eefd351d9d5d88a56c73